Output 59fe33639882049fd151a25c3cf9ad1a07ed29de56cfbe0b3d4c70a1867d73f1:4

value
3897000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73bcdc4066e51a73115a15999cd9d3a095fd7f8c OP_EQUAL
address
3CEysrNDxA6C8X7ABwdvXQ19vTvN9ziPRY
transaction
59fe33639882049fd151a25c3cf9ad1a07ed29de56cfbe0b3d4c70a1867d73f1
spent
true